Of greater importance is a thorough knowledge of diseases of animals, especially those transmissible from one animal to another, or from animals to man. The symptoms and lesions characterizing each disease should be thoroughly understood and recognized, so that proper disposition can be made of the carcass without unnecessarily exposing susceptible animals or man to the disease.

While this may be considered the paramount qualification of the meat-inspector, it is by no means the only requisite. Unless he is conscientious and has the best interest of the public at heart, rather than his monthly check, his services can be easily dispensed with. He must be prompt, watchful, and alert, and investigate every suspicious action of those who might, by eluding his vigil, place upon the market meat that is unwholesome or diseased. The mercenary instinct of man is so strong that for the gain of a few dollars he is tempted to sell to the unsuspecting public meat from animals that are suffering from some infectious disease, as tuberculosis, actinomycosis, etc.

Again, a meat-inspector may be thoroughly competent in knowledge, conscientious, and alert, but he may lack courage and resolution, and yield to the bribes and perhaps threats of those whose conscientious scruples are overshadowed by their avaricious tendencies. Meat-inspectors who lack either ability, conscientiousness, or courage are a source of great danger to the public, and yet I regret to say they exist and will continue to exist as long as political influence is a stronger factor than competence in obtaining and retaining the position of meat-inspector.

Through the operations of the Bureau of Animal Industry, organized in 1884, in the Department of Agriculture, millions of dollars have no doubt been saved each year to the stock-breeders of this country as well as the lives of a number of people.

As early as 1870 the Commissioner of Agriculture recognized the importance of organized and scientific action to control diseases of animals, especially contagious pleuro-pneumonia and Texas fever, which diseases were then prevalent, causing disastrous losses and threatening to rapidly decimate the bovine tribe.

The large majority of veterinarians at that time were ignorant, superstitious empiricists. The few men who had scientific knowledge could not cope with the diseases because they were not supported by the Federal authorities.

In 1877 Congress granted the first appropriation, amounting to $10,000, for the purpose of controlling or eradicating these rapidly spreading diseases.

Dr. D. E. Salmon, of Washington, D. C., was one of the early promoters of this work, and when in 1884 Congress directed the organization of the Bureau of Animal Industry he was appointed chief of the bureau.

The stock-raising industry at this time was in a deplorable state. Our animals had been prohibited entrance into most of the European countries, and the prevalence of contagious pleuro-pneumonia and Texas fever in cattle, hog-cholera in swine, and scab in sheep, seriously interfered with interstate traffic at home, and the stockraisers were almost panic-stricken. Dr. Salmon went to work at once introducing measures necessary to stop the spread of diseases among animals, and conducted original investigations to obtain further knowledge regarding the nature of these diseases.

The duties of the new bureau were most pressing, and the obstacles with which they had to contend interfered materially with their progress. Perhaps the paramount duty of the bureau at this time was to check and attempt to eradicate contagious pleuropneumonia, the disease which was rapidly devastating the bovine tribe, the losses of which amounted to millions of dollars to the stock-raisers. It is a deplorable fact that influential men, even the Commissioner of Agriculture himself, under whom the work was to be conducted, doubted the nature of the disease.

It was not until 1887 that Congress appropriated money and gave authority to purchase and kill all sick and exposed animals. By thus vigorously attacking the disease it was at once under control, and by the early part of 1892 it was considered completely eradicated. Not a single case has been reported since.

The inspection of imported cattle is so thorough and systematic that we have little fear of a fresh invasion. The complete eradication of this fatal and widely disseminated disease in the short period of five years, and with the relatively small expenditure of $1,500,000, is considered a notable achievement, and devolves great credit upon the men who were members of the bureau at that time. Texas fever is another disease that was playing havoc among the bovines, arousing the government's attention as early as 1868. The disease existed and its peculiarities were recognized in the latter part of the eighteenth century. Organized action was, however, not taken until after the establishment of the Bureau of Animal Industry.

In 1889 the bureau inaugurated a series of systematic investigations, and by the end of 1890 the nature, cause, and mode of infection of the disease were well understood. The disease has since been held in check, and we hope for a complete eradication at an early date.

Hog-cholera in swine and sheep scab are two other diseases that aroused the attention of the government at an early date, owing to the extensive destruction of animal life and the rapidity with which it spread.

The Bureau of Animal Industry steadily grew from the time of its inception, in 1884, until 1891, when it was found necessary to reorganize it into divisions, so that the work might be better systematized.

In March, 1891, Congress directed the Secretary of Agriculture to make an ante-mortem inspection of all cattle, sheep, and swine killed for foreign and interstate trade, and also authorized him to make a post-mortem inspection at his discretion. In this way the government was enabled to certify to the wholesomeness of exported meats.

At the same time microscopic inspection was inaugurated of all hog products exported to countries demanding microscopic inspection. In this way the confidence of foreign countries in the wholesomeness of our beef and pork products was re-established. The result is that our export trade in animal products is enormous.

This is, however, not all the Bureau of Animal Industry has accomplished. Let us consider a few of the more important contagious diseases and see what has been done in the way of controlling and eradicating them.

First, let us take up hog-cholera. We are all more or less familiar with the disease, and know how exceedingly fatal it is after once it gets into a herd of swine. For several years the bureau has been experimenting with an antitoxic serum with encouraging results. The serum is prepared by inoculating cattle, horses, mules, etc., with filtered, sterile or live cultures of hogcholera and swine-plague bacilli, respectively, or solutions of their products, including the cell contents, extracts, and secretions. The quantities inoculated at first are small, but are gradually increased until large amounts can be inoculated without bad results. This must be continued for a period of from six to eight months.

The serum obtained from these animals has been used in a number of cases, with the result that about 80 per cent. of animals in diseased herds were saved.

This antitoxin method of treating hog-cholera and swine-plague is as yet in its infancy, but the results are so encouraging that we expect it to be a boon to the hog raiser.

The antitoxin treatment, both preventive and curative, of anthrax and symptomatic anthrax, is probably so well known that it needs no further comment. The mortality of both diseases is considerably reduced by this method of treatment. The percentage of loss from blackleg in herds is said to have been reduced from 10 to 20 per cent. to less than 1 per cent..

Texas fever is another disease that has caused great. loss to the stock-raisers, but since the establishment of the Texas fever line. and the enforcement of strict quarantine regulations by the bureau, the disease is fairly well under control.

Since it has been proven that the cattle tick (Boophilis bovis) is the transmitting agent of the infection various methods have been tried to destroy the parasite. The most encouraging results have thus far been obtained by dipping the cattle infested with these ticks. Southern cattle may be literally covered with these parasites and yet not suffer from Texas fever, because they have been rendered immune; but if these same ticks, or their progeny rather, find their way upon our Northern cattle they almost invariably transmit the disease.

The fact is now well established that where there are no ticks there will be no Texas fever, unless transmitted by direct inoculation; therefore if the ticks harbored by Southern cattle are destroyed before they mingle with our Northern cattle they will not transmit the disease.

The next object was to discover the best means of ridding Southern cattle from these disease-transmitting parasites. Dipping seems to be the most rational method, and various dipping solutions were tried, with the result that many of the solutions used were almost as destructive to the cattle as to the ticks. Thus far a saturated solution of sulphur in dynamo oil has given the best results. It seems reliable as far as destroying the ticks is concerned, but it is rather severe on the cattle dipped, so that a milder yet equally effective dipping solution would be preferable.

Thus, then, we have a method by which we can bring Southern cattle to our Northern pastures and stockyards with impunity; but the same method will not make it safe to take Northern cattle to Southern pastures until all the ticks south of the Texas fever line are killed, a rather stupendous undertaking.

Since Southern cattle, although literally covered with ticks,

remain apparently well while our native cattle exposed to the same parasite usually become afflicted, we know that an immunity can be and is established. Many Southern cattle harbor the Texas fever organisms in their blood and yet show no outward symptoms of disease. If blood from these animals is inoculated into our native cattle they develop the symptoms of Texas fever. This proves not only that there is an immunity established in Southern cattle, but that the neutralizing agent or antitoxin is suspended in the blood of these animals. Why should not the blood-serum taken from Southern cattle and deprived of its active Texas fever organism give us an antitoxin which will, when inoculated into our native cattle, in graduated and repeated quantities, establish complete immunity in the animal treated without transmitting the disease itself? Experiments have been made along this line with encouraging results, and we have good reasons to suppose that some similar method will be found successful and put into practice at an early date.

Sheep-scab is another malady that has been a detriment to stockraisers for years. The nature of the disease was not positively known until the early part of the present century. Since it is known that it is a parasitic disease, vigorous war has been waged against the mite causing the trouble. The best results thus far have been obtained from the use of dips.

It is difficult, however,

to prepare a dip that is destructive to the parasites and not injurious to the wool; the tobacco-and-sulphur and lime-and-sulphur dips have probably proven to be the most efficient thus far.

OBSERVATIONS ON THE FOOT AND ITS AILMENTS.1

By T. W. Scott, V.S.,

CLARKSVILLE, TENN.

THE feet of solipeds are the most important organs of locomotion; and on locomotion depends the whole value of these animals. The idea of a good horse with poor feet is a misnomer. Then if the feet are in reality such important members, rendering the animal practically useful or worthless, according to their soundness or unsoundness, it is certain that the care and treatment of the feet are specifically in the province of the veterinarian. The feet of horses are subject to a multitude of injuries and diseases,
